In 2001, Robby was in a car accident that launched him out the front seat, through the windshield and onto the road. He was introduced to them shortly after his arrival in California, he recalls the events: About two weeks before the Mr. World, an older guy at the gym came up to me and said, Well, Robby, what are you taking? I said, Nothing. He said, Come back this afternoon., I took one shot of Primobolan Depot or Durabolin-50 I remember the guy saying it was one of the two and I won the Mr. World and all the body parts..
